### Key Types <a href="#key-types" id="key-types"></a>

#### Secret API Key <a href="#secret-api-key" id="secret-api-key"></a>

A secret API key is for the server side and should not be shared with the front end.

Example Key: `sec_23hcfb8374bfhc833i4uhx`

#### Public API Key <a href="#public-api-key" id="public-api-key"></a>

A public API key is used on your website to call the API. These keys are limited to your domain and are safe to share publicly.

Example Key: `pub_3ficuhb34u8fnxu34h9fm`

### Authenticating Requests <a href="#authenticating-requests" id="authenticating-requests"></a>

When making requests to the APIs, include the key in your request.

```
Authorization: ApiKey {your API key}
```
